Postby iPanik » Sat Mar 05, 2011 6:20 pm

My favorite is Gmail. Imports other emails pop3, great filtering options, amazing spam filter, threading, not folder based. And when two-way authentication becomes available in my part of the world, security won't be an issue either.
What's not to like! :D

Postby silviucc » Sun Mar 06, 2011 4:59 am

Let me give you another reason to use GMail. They have recently introduced a two factor authentication scheme you can opt in. They provide:

- authentication apps for android and iOS devices
- codes sent via sms and voice call for the other phones (you can configure two phones)
- emergency codes that you can print and keep safe in case you lose your phone
